Chun‐Chi Lin is a scholar working on Oncology, Surgery and Pathology and Forensic Medicine. According to data from OpenAlex, Chun‐Chi Lin has authored 102 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 72 papers in Oncology, 34 papers in Surgery and 28 papers in Pathology and Forensic Medicine. Recurrent topics in Chun‐Chi Lin's work include Colorectal Cancer Treatments and Studies (42 papers), Colorectal Cancer Surgical Treatments (28 papers) and Genetic factors in colorectal cancer (27 papers). Chun‐Chi Lin is often cited by papers focused on Colorectal Cancer Treatments and Studies (42 papers), Colorectal Cancer Surgical Treatments (28 papers) and Genetic factors in colorectal cancer (27 papers). Chun‐Chi Lin collaborates with scholars based in Taiwan, United States and Hong Kong. Chun‐Chi Lin's co-authors include Jeng‐Kai Jiang, Shih‐Ching Chang, Yuan‐Tzu Lan, Shung-Haur Yang, Wei-Shone Chen, Jen-Kou Lin, Tzu-Chen Lin, Huann-Sheng Wang, Hung‐Hsin Lin and Muh‐Hwa Yang and has published in prestigious journals such as Nature Communications, Journal of Clinical Oncology and SHILAP Revista de lepidopterología.
